Concept Métal, Your Bronze Supplier
The bronze is a copper and tin, known for its wear resistance, friction properties, and corrosion resistance. As the material of choice for moving parts, bronze is used wherever two surfaces rub against each other: bushings, bearings, bearing shells, and gears.
What is bronze?
The bronze is a metal alloy in which copper is the base element, combined primarily with tin, and sometimes supplemented with lead, zinc, nickel, or phosphorus to adjust its properties.
Shades of bronze include:
- excellent resistance to wear and friction
- good resistance to loads and impacts
- corrosion resistance, including in marine environments
- good casting and molding properties
Depending on the selected alloy: CuSn8/P and CuSn12/P (phosphor bronze) or CuSn10Pb10, CuSn7Zn4Pb7and CuSn5Pb20 (lead bronzes), bronze prioritizes either mechanical strength or friction resistance. For high-stress seawater applications, one would turn to copper-aluminum.

The Properties of Bronze
What are the industrial applications for bronze?
Because of its wear resistance, bronze is used in many industries to manufacture:
- friction parts: bushings, bearings, and bearing housings
- bearings, gears, and worm gears
- propellers, valves, and submerged components for the maritime industry
- components for the automotive and oil industries
Resistance to wear and friction
This is the defining characteristic of bronze. When used as a friction material against steel, it withstands high speeds and loads while protecting the parts it comes into contact with, thereby extending the service life of mechanical assemblies.
Mechanical and Load Resistance
The bronze retains its strength and dimensional stability under heavy stress, without significant deformation. This ability to withstand heavy loads makes it a reliable material for custom-made parts subject to repeated stress.
Corrosion Resistance
The bronze is resistant to atmospheric and salt corrosion, which explains its use in propellers, valves, and submerged components in the maritime and oil industries.
